Will the Deputy Premier please provide -
(1) Details on any persons who are currently employed in, or based in, his/her Ministerial office on a full-time, part-time, or casual basis that are also engaged as electorate officers at any level?
(2) Details on any persons who are based in his/her Ministerial office on a full-time, part-time, or casual basis who are not employed directly through his/her Ministerial office?
(3) Details on any persons based in his/her Ministerial office on a full-time, part-time, or casual basis that are employed under more than one contract?

(2) As at 20 March 2007, the following employee was based in a Ministerial Office but their salary was not funded by that office. Richard Lange, Principal Policy Officer, employed by Department of Treasury and Finance (3) Not applicable
